What Is REM Sleep?

During sleep, the brain undergoes distinctive patterns of electrical activity organized into four sleep stages that repeat rhythmically in cycles lasting 90 to 110 minutes throughout the night. Dr. Rami N. Khayat, the medical director of University of California, Irvine Health Sleep Medicine Services, explains that rapid eye movement (REM) sleep, also referred to as “paradoxical sleep,” is one of these stages.

In REM sleep, our eyes move rapidly in various directions, and this stage is characterized by vivid dreaming, notes Dr. Natalie D. Dautovich, an environmental fellow at the National Sleep Foundation. Physiologically, heart rate and breathing quicken, and brain activity mirrors that of waking moments.

During REM sleep, our arm and leg muscles experience temporary paralysis to prevent the physical enactment of our dreams, according to Terry Cralle, a certified clinical sleep educator and spokesperson for The Better Sleep Council. Failure of this muscle paralysis during REM sleep can result in a condition known as REM sleep behavior disorder. Additionally, individuals with post-traumatic stress disorder (PTSD) may also exhibit this phenomenon of acting out nightmares during sleep.

The Importance and Benefits of REM Sleep

Sleep is a fundamental aspect of our well-being, and its importance cannot be overstated. Within the realm of sleep, different stages play unique roles in maintaining physical and mental health. One such crucial stage is Rapid Eye Movement (REM) sleep. In this article, we will delve into the significance and various benefits of REM sleep, exploring the physiological and psychological aspects that make it an indispensable part of our nightly rest.

Understanding the Sleep Cycle:

To comprehend the importance of REM sleep, it’s essential to first understand the structure of the sleep cycle. The sleep cycle consists of distinct stages, with each cycle lasting approximately 90 to 110 minutes and recurring throughout the night. REM sleep is one of these stages, characterized by rapid eye movements, heightened brain activity resembling waking moments, and vivid dreaming.

Physiological Aspects of REM Sleep:

  1. Rapid Eye Movements:
    • The name “Rapid Eye Movement” is derived from the swift and random eye movements that occur during this stage.
    • Dr. Natalie D. Dautovich, an environmental fellow at the National Sleep Foundation, explains that these eye movements are often associated with vivid dreaming, making REM sleep a fascinating and dynamic phase of the sleep cycle.
  2. Cardiovascular and Respiratory Changes:
    • Heart rate and breathing quicken during REM sleep, creating a distinctive physiological profile.
    • This heightened cardiovascular and respiratory activity is a notable contrast to the slower, more relaxed phases of non-REM sleep.
  3. Muscle Paralysis:
    • One unique feature of REM sleep is the temporary paralysis of voluntary muscles, particularly in the arms and legs.
    • Terry Cralle, a certified clinical sleep educator, highlights that this muscle paralysis serves a protective function, preventing individuals from physically acting out their dreams.
  4. REM Sleep Behavior Disorder (RBD):
    • In cases where the usual muscle paralysis doesn’t occur during REM sleep, individuals may experience REM Sleep Behavior Disorder.
    • People with RBD physically and/or vocally act out their dreams, which can lead to disruptive sleep patterns.

Psychological Aspects of REM Sleep:

  1. Dreaming and Memory Consolidation:
    • REM sleep is closely associated with vivid dreaming, providing a platform for the mind to process emotions, memories, and experiences.
    • The dreaming process during REM sleep contributes to memory consolidation, aiding in learning and cognitive function.
  2. Emotional Regulation:
    • REM sleep plays a crucial role in emotional regulation, helping individuals process and cope with complex feelings.
    • The emotional content of dreams experienced during this stage can influence mood and stress resilience.
  3. Creativity and Problem-Solving:
    • Some studies suggest a link between REM sleep and enhanced creativity and problem-solving skills.
    • The brain’s unique activity during REM sleep may foster creative thinking and assist in finding innovative solutions to challenges.

Health Benefits of REM Sleep:

  1. Cognitive Function:
    • Adequate REM sleep is vital for maintaining optimal cognitive function.
    • The consolidation of memories and the processing of emotional experiences contribute to improved cognitive abilities during wakefulness.
  2. Emotional Well-being:
    • REM sleep plays a crucial role in emotional well-being by aiding in emotional processing and regulation.
    • Insufficient REM sleep has been linked to mood disorders and an increased risk of emotional distress.
  3. Learning and Memory:
    • REM sleep is intricately linked to the consolidation of learning and memory.
    • Students and individuals engaged in cognitive tasks benefit from a sufficient amount of REM sleep for optimal information retention.

How Much REM Sleep You Need

The significance of Rapid Eye Movement (REM) sleep in promoting mental and physical well-being is well-established. But the question remains: How much REM sleep do we need for optimal health and functioning? According to the National Academies’ Sleep Disorders and Sleep Deprivation, REM sleep typically constitutes 20 to 25 percent of total sleep time.

Developmental Stages: Understanding REM sleep requirements begins early in life. In the womb, a human fetus spends the majority of its time asleep, cycling between REM and non-REM sleep. After birth, newborns sleep for about 16 hours a day, with roughly half of that time dedicated to REM sleep.

Childhood and Beyond: As we progress through childhood, the proportion of REM sleep in our nightly rest decreases slightly. By early childhood, it comprises approximately 25 percent of total sleep, a pattern that tends to persist throughout our lives. The average healthy adult is advised to get between seven and nine hours of sleep each night, translating to one hour and 45 minutes to two hours and 15 minutes of REM sleep.

Variability in REM Sleep Needs: Individual factors and life circumstances can influence REM sleep needs. While there is a general recommendation, the actual duration may vary due to genetic and lifestyle factors. Dr. Rami N. Khayat notes that temporary shifts in REM sleep needs may occur. For instance, after nights of sleep restriction or deprivation, individuals might require more REM sleep.

Health Conditions and Medications: Certain health conditions and medications can impact REM sleep. Depression is cited as an example by Dr. Khayat, who points out that both conditions may lead to an increase or decrease in REM sleep. Sleep disorders, such as sleep apnea, can also decrease REM sleep. Furthermore, medications, including commonly used antidepressants and sleep aids, may influence the duration of REM sleep.

Age and REM Sleep: It’s essential to recognize that REM sleep needs may change with age. Dr. Purdy highlights that as individuals get older, the amount of REM sleep required each night may decrease.

Conclusion: In summary, while the recommended proportion of REM sleep remains relatively constant at 20 to 25 percent for adults, various factors contribute to individual variability. Can you go into REM sleep during a nap?

Exploring REM Sleep in Naps:

In an ideal scenario, everyone would enjoy a full seven to nine hours of uninterrupted sleep each night, resulting in a refreshed and energized morning. However, life’s demands often lead us to consider making up for lost sleep through napping. But can these shorter periods of daytime sleep include the essential Rapid Eye Movement (REM) stage?

REM Sleep in Short Naps: Napping doesn’t always guarantee a complete sleep cycle, and as Dr. Natalie D. Dautovich notes, “With shorter naps, more time may be spent in lighter stages of sleep, and REM sleep may not occur.” The brevity of short naps may limit the transition into the deeper stages of sleep, including REM.

The Role of Nap Duration: However, the story changes with longer naps. A full sleep cycle, comprising all sleep stages, typically spans between 90 minutes and two hours. REM sleep is the final stage of this cycle. While it’s generally discouraged to take naps of this duration, as it may impact nighttime sleep, exceptions exist, especially for individuals with irregular sleep schedules like shift or emergency workers.

Longer Naps and Catching Up on Sleep: Dr. Rami N. Khayat suggests that catching up on missed sleep during longer naps can be beneficial. Although not the norm, situations where individuals experience significant sleep deprivation may find extended naps useful in compensating for the deficit.

How to Get Enough REM Sleep

Ensuring an adequate amount of Rapid Eye Movement (REM) sleep is crucial for overall health. To optimize this essential sleep stage, experts recommend adopting specific strategies and prioritizing healthy sleep habits. Here are valuable tips from sleep medicine professionals to help you make the most of your REM sleep.

  1. Make Sleep a Priority:
    • Recognize the importance of prioritizing sleep in your life.
    • Allocate sufficient time for sleep, ensuring you cycle through each sleep stage fully.
    • Avoid sacrificing sleep for non-essential activities, fostering a mindset shift towards valuing your rest.
  2. Maintain a Consistent Sleep Schedule:
    • Establish a regular sleep routine, going to bed and waking up at consistent times.
    • Strive for a full night’s rest consistently, even on non-work days.
    • Create a pre-bedtime routine to prepare your body and mind for rest.
  3. Create a Sleep-Conducive Environment:
    • Set up a cool, dark, and quiet sleep space.
    • Maintain a bedroom temperature around 65 degrees Fahrenheit for optimal sleep conditions.
    • Minimize screen time before bedtime to reduce exposure to blue light, promoting better sleep quality.
  4. Mindful Substance Use:
    • Limit alcohol and caffeine intake, especially in the evening.
    • Exercise caution with over-the-counter or prescribed sleep aids and medications that may impact REM sleep.
    • Provide your brain with the right conditions by minimizing exposure to substances that can affect normal functioning.
  5. Stress Management:
    • Incorporate stress management techniques before bedtime.
    • Explore relaxation methods to unwind and create a calm mental state.
    • Prioritize mental well-being by addressing stressors to improve overall sleep quality.

By incorporating these strategies into your routine, you can enhance the quantity and quality of REM sleep, contributing to improved cognitive function, emotional well-being, and overall health.
